超市会员消费管理系统

  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。

超市会员消费管理系统的设计与实现

组长: ___ ____ __

组员: __

班级: _ __

指导教师:

报告内容摘要:

在本报告中主要包括如下几个方面:

1 需求分析说明书

2 概念结构设计

3 逻辑结构设计

4 物理结构设计

5 详细设计

6 总结(经验体会)

小组自评:

签名:

年月日

目录

1 需求分析.................................................... 错误!未定义书签。

1.1调查用户需求.................................................................................... 错误!未定义书签。

1.2系统功能设计与划分 (5)

1.3数据流图 (6)

1.4数据字典 (13)

2 概念设计文档 (13)

2.1分ER图 (14)

2.2全局ER图 (16)

3 逻辑结构设计 (16)

3.1转换为关系模型及优化 (16)

3.2设计用户子模式 (16)

4 物理结构设计.............................................. 错误!未定义书签。

4.1、表结构设计........................................................................................ 错误!未定义书签。

4.2数据库的创建 .................................................................................... 错误!未定义书签。

4.3数据表的创建 .................................................................................... 错误!未定义书签。

4.4数据完整性设计 (21)

5 详细设计及实现..................................... 2错误!未定义书签。

5.1触发器的创建................................................................................... 错误!未定义书签。

5.2存储过程的创建............................................................................... 错误!未定义书签。

一、需求分析

1.1调查用户需求

为了能够加深与顾客的交流,提升服务质量以致打动客户,吸引客户,根据我们日常生活中的经验,结合对自己的调查,得出用户的下列实际要求:

一、会员的管理

1. 会员的基本信息

注册登记时,每个会员都有唯一的会员号,并对应相应的注册时间,另外,在方便管理的基础上,每位会员都有相应的管理员管理其基本信息,如积分信息,购物情况。

2. 会员卡的基本信息

在注册登记时,为每一位会员发放唯一的会员号,但是,不同的是卡的类型不同,因此,需要进行区分。

3. 积分设置

当用户每消费一次就有一笔积分记录在卡中,与之前的积分进行累加,并按照相关的积分政策可享受打折优惠等,或累计到一定的积分,可以为积分卡进行升级。

4. 商品的信息

在系统中,系统为每一件商品进行了唯一的编码,因此,一件物品对应一个编号,并对应有商品的分类,商品的价格,商品的数量。

5. 管理员信息

系统中为每一位管理员进行了唯一的编号,每一位管理员对应一个编号,并登记管理员的个人信息,如姓名,联系方式等。

6. 卡的信息

当会员的会员卡不慎丢失,需要进行挂失操作,并办理一张新的会员卡,当会员累计消费达到一定量时,可以进行会员卡升级操作。如果会员不再使用该卡,可以申请注销操作。

7. 会员个人信息修改操作

当会员的个人信息发生变动时,会员可以自己登陆账号,进行个人信息的修改,系统并对修改后的信息进行保存。

8. 管理员个人信息的修改操作

当管理员的个人信息发生变动时,管理员可以自己登陆账号,进行个人信息的修改,系统并对修改后的信息进行保存。

二、用户对系统的要求

1. 管理员对系统的要求

a. 信息要求

管理员可以看到有关会员的会员个人信息,消费信息,以及会员卡的信息,还可以看到物品的信息。比如,物品的价格,剩余量,出售量等等。

b. 处理要求

当会员的个人信息发生变动时,管理员可以看到并及时修改加以保存。如会员联系方式改变时,管理员可以根据规定作出修改。

c. 安全性与完整性要求

安全性要求:

1.系统应设置访问用户的标识以鉴别是否是合法用户,并要求合法用户设置密码,保证用户身份不被盗用;

2.系统应对不同的数据设置不同的访问级别,限制访问用户可查询和处理数据的类别和内容;

3.系统应对不同用户设置不同的权限,区分不同的用户,如会员,管理员。

完整性要求:

1. 各种信息记录的完整性,信息记录内容不能为空;

2. 各种数据间相互的联系的正确性;

3. 相同的数据在不同记录中的一致性。

2. 会员对系统的要求

a. 信息要求

会员可以查询会员自己的个人信息,比如会员的的会员卡号,联系方式等。还有会员卡的信息,包括积分的累计情况,以及卡的类型等。

b. 处理要求

会员可以登录自己的账号,修改自己的个人信息,为自己的会员卡充值,当会员卡丢失或无效时,可以登陆自己的账号进行挂失。

1. 2 系统功能设计与划分

根据如上得到的用户需求,我们将本系统按照所完成的功能分成以下几部分:

相关文档
最新文档